Hierarchy For All Packages
Class Hierarchy
- java.lang.Object
- com.github.sviperll.result4j.AdaptingCatcher<S,
D> - com.github.sviperll.result4j.Catcher<E>
- com.github.sviperll.result4j.AdaptingCatcher.ForBiConsumers<S,
D> - com.github.sviperll.result4j.Catcher.ForBiConsumers<E>
- com.github.sviperll.result4j.AdaptingCatcher.ForBiFunctions<S,
D> - com.github.sviperll.result4j.Catcher.ForBiFunctions<E>
- com.github.sviperll.result4j.AdaptingCatcher.ForConsumers<S,
D> - com.github.sviperll.result4j.Catcher.ForConsumers<E>
- com.github.sviperll.result4j.AdaptingCatcher.ForFunctions<S,
D> - com.github.sviperll.result4j.Catcher.ForFunctions<E>
- com.github.sviperll.result4j.AdaptingCatcher.ForRunnables<S,
D> - com.github.sviperll.result4j.Catcher.ForRunnables<E>
- com.github.sviperll.result4j.AdaptingCatcher.ForSuppliers<S,
D> - com.github.sviperll.result4j.Catcher.ForSuppliers<E>
- com.github.sviperll.result4j.ResultCollectors
- com.github.sviperll.result4j.AdaptingCatcher<S,
Interface Hierarchy
- com.github.sviperll.result4j.ExceptionfulBiConsumer<T,
U, E> - com.github.sviperll.result4j.ExceptionfulBiFunction<T,
U, R, E> - com.github.sviperll.result4j.ExceptionfulConsumer<T,
E> - com.github.sviperll.result4j.ExceptionfulFunction<T,
R, E> - com.github.sviperll.result4j.ExceptionfulRunnable<E>
- com.github.sviperll.result4j.ExceptionfulSupplier<R,
E> - com.github.sviperll.result4j.Result<R,
E>
Record Class Hierarchy
- java.lang.Object
- java.lang.Record
- com.github.sviperll.result4j.Result.Error<R,
E> (implements com.github.sviperll.result4j.Result<R, E>) - com.github.sviperll.result4j.Result.Success<R,
E> (implements com.github.sviperll.result4j.Result<R, E>)
- com.github.sviperll.result4j.Result.Error<R,
- java.lang.Record